Tranmere have been in the news this week with incoming manager Mickey Mellon leaving League One Shrewsbury to join the club. The Wirral side dispensed of the services of Gary Brabin in September after a disappointing couple of weeks under the former Southport man. Paul Carden has taken temporary charge and they come here off the back of a disappointing loss against Gateshead in midweek. It’s likely that Mellon will take a watching brief this weekend as his new side take on Wrexham. He played twice for Tranmere during his career and knows the club inside out. It’s just a single win in five games and they’ll be looking to put that right on Saturday lunchtime. Wrexham’s Gary Mills has been under pressure in recent weeks, but his side were applauded off against Lincoln in midweek despite losing 2-1.

Tranmere vs Wrexham Team News

 

Having little time to get to know the strengths and weaknesses of his new players, Mellon’s first team selection will probably be heavily influenced by Paul Carden. Mitchell Duggan was handed his first senior start in midweek, but could drop back to the bench here.

Connor Jennings and Michael Ihiekwe are back after suspension. James Norwood is unlikely to be fit for this encounter.

For Wrexham, midfielder Jordan Evans asked to be released from Wales Under 21 duty to keep his place in the Wrexham side and is certain to start here. Hamza Bencherif has been reinstated into midfield after a spell at the back, he netted against Lincoln and this is his preferred position.

John Rooney was one of three strikers against Boreham Wood and it appeared to work well for the Dragons. They could start with a front three here.

 

Tranmere vs Wrexham Head to Head

 

Wrexham have dominated this fixture in recent years and are undefeated in their last four against Tranmere. These sides last met in April with the Welsh side running out 2-1 winners. They also met in the FA Trophy with Wrexham winning 4-2. Tranmere last beat their opponents in 2005 when both sides were in League One!
